Key Considerations When Searching for a Cat Flap Installer


Searching for a dependable cat flap installer involves a number of elements. Here are some vital factors to consider:

Criteria

Description

Experience

Search for installers with experience specifically in cat flap installations.

Credibility

Check their reviews on platforms like Google, Yelp, or specialized pet online forums.

Insurance

Ensure they are guaranteed for liability to protect versus any damages throughout installation.

Service Options

Verify whether they supply various services, consisting of various types and sizes of cat flaps.

Pricing

Get quotes from multiple installers to compare prices and comprehend the typical cost range.

Warranty/Guarantee

Ask if they use any service warranties or fulfillment guarantees on their installations.

Promptness

Consider their action time to inquiries and their punctuality for set up visits.

Aftercare

Find out if they supply follow-up services or assistance after the installation.

Cost Breakdown for Cat Flap Installation


The cost of installing a cat flap can differ depending upon several factors, including the kind of flap, wall type, and installer rates. Below is a cost breakdown table:

Item/Service

Estimated Cost Range (GBP)

Basic Cat Flap (into a wooden door)

₤ 50 – ₤ 100

High-Security Cat Flap

₤ 100 – ₤ 250

Installation (standard wood door)

₤ 75 – ₤ 150

Installation (glass, brick, or wall)

₤ 200 – ₤ 400

Extra Materials/Modifications

₤ 20 – ₤ 100 (depends on the project)

Total Estimated Cost Range

₤ 150 – ₤ 800
